COMMERCIAL DESCRIPTION
A Belgian ’saison-style’ ale brewed with cocoa powder and chili pepper? Ay, Caramba! Score another first for the unpredictable brewery that was the first -- and so far the only - brewery to make ales out of dandelions and mushrooms, among other things.

Smurf2055 (610) - Seattle, Washington, USA - AUG 18, 2012
Old bottle from Brouwer’s. Pours darker blond, clear, finger white head, some carbonation. Smell is grainy lagerish, wet hay, slight coco nibs. Taste subtle, chalky coco, grain and farmhouse funk. Earth and dirt, not tart. Pretty amazing drinkability. As it warms up, more coco comes out, and herby smell, more saison crisp wheat. Becomes like chocolate milk that is still beer. The chocolate is not the dominating flavor, it accentuates the saison barnyard qualities. Really good.

JanLaursen (2160) - Copenhagen, DENMARK - JUN 29, 2012
Bottle, 75 cl. Cloudy orange with a huge, foamy, slowly diminishing white head. Impressive aroma of peppery yeast, citrus, orange peel, light brett. Sweet zesty juice taste with a surprising smokey note, that I didn’t catch in the nose - very smooth, very elegant, very crisp and drinkable. With a mild bitter finish. Extremely wellbalanced. but no evidence of chocolate!
